66uptime and Pingdom use cases
For synthetic and real user monitoring
Pingdom is the stronger fit when you need real-browser transaction tests, page speed analysis, and performance data collected from actual visitors.
For self-hosted ownership
66uptime runs on your own hosting and lets you keep the monitoring platform under your control.
For domains, servers, games, and cron jobs
66uptime is a better fit when you want self-hosted server resource metrics, game server tracking, domain expiry checks, cron heartbeats, projects, and web tools.

What to consider before choosing
Managed service or self-hosted platform
Pingdom manages the service for you. 66uptime gives you ownership, but you handle hosting, security, updates, and backups.
Digital experience or infrastructure coverage
Pingdom goes deeper into browser transactions, page speed, and real visitor performance. 66uptime instead covers server resources, games, domains, cron jobs, projects, and tools.
Using monitoring or selling monitoring
Pingdom is a monitoring service. 66uptime can also power your own SaaS with plans, payments, taxes, invoices, and admin controls.
Where Pingdom can be the better choice
Pingdom can be the better choice if you need synthetic browser transactions, real user monitoring, page speed analysis, a mature global probe network, and a managed service that requires no installation.
66uptime is stronger when you want self-hosted ownership, PHP & MySQL hosting, server resource monitoring, game server monitoring, web tools, projects, and SaaS licensing options.
Where 66uptime may not be the right choice
66uptime may not suit you if you need real user monitoring, browser transaction recording, or detailed page speed analysis. You must also install and maintain it on reliable hosting separate from the services you monitor.
